Shooting leaves 6 dead in home, and child in vehicle injured with gunshot to chest.
(DELAVAN, WIS) - Six people have been found shot to death and a toddler injured at a house in southern Wisconsin.
Police in Delavan found the victims late Saturday night after getting a call of shots fired in the house.
Six people inside were dead, Delavan Police Chief Tim O'Neill said Sunday.
O'Neill told NBC that a small girl had also been found with gunshot wounds to the chest in a vehicle outside the home.
She was taken to the hospital where her condition was reported to be critical.
Delavan is about 45 miles southwest of Milwaukee and about 88 miles from Chicago.
O'Neill said detectives are trying to determine if the killings were part of a murder-suicide, or if police are looking for a gunman.
